  • Because businesses have larger monthly expenses (and larger incomes) than regular consumers do, business cards tend to have higher credit limits—sometimes in the ballpark of an extra zero.

Many provide online account management, automated expense categorization, and basic reporting tools for tax purposes. Some offer virtual card capabilities and integration with common startup accounting software. These cards usually report to business credit bureaus, helping establish a separate business credit profile. Unlike traditional business credit cards, business charge cards require full payment each billing cycle but often feature no preset spending limit, which is part of their appeal. They typically adjust purchasing power monthly based on usage, payment history, and business performance. Corporate cards are comprehensive financial management solutions designed for fast-growing startups and larger organizations. Because of their business focus, they usually come with centralized expense management tools and support issuing employee cards at scale. They offer customizable spending controls at both company and individual card levels, real-time expense tracking, and automated policy enforcement. Most include sophisticated software integration capabilities with ERP systems, accounting platforms, and travel management tools.
